[. . . ] - With the appliance switched off, insert the connecting plug of the adaptor into the corresponding jack on the main unit. The charging process begins automatically and is shown by the charge indicator on the appliance. The indicator remains lit as long as the charging base is connected to the mains power. - Once the charging process is complete, always remove the adaptor from the wall socket first before disconnecting the plug from the appliance. - Whilst charging, the transformer within the adaptor will become warm. This is perfectly normal and safe and does not indicate a malfunction of any kind. A few remarks on cutting hair ■ Before each use, always put a few drops of - - - acid-free oil between the trimming comb and the trimming blade. The hair should first be combed, and then generally cut against its natural direction. Cut from bottom to top with the trimming comb lying against the head; lead the appliance upwards through the hair, moving it gradually away from the head at the same time. For a shaped cut, reverse the appliance and shorten the hair from top to bottom without using the push-on comb. Cleaning and Care General ■ It is essential to switch off the appliance and remove the adaptor from the wall socket before cleaning and oiling. – For safety reasons, the electric hair trimmer and the adaptor must not be immersed in liquid or even allowed to come into contact with liquid. 11 Trimming head - After each use, remove the hair from the trimming comb and the blade with the cleaning brush. The trimming head can be removed for cleaning by using the thumbs to push down the two release buttons towards the base. – After cleaning, and also after the appliance has been used for approx. 25 minutes, put a drop of acid-free oil between the trimming comb and the trimming blade on each side, and then switch the appliance on briefly to ensure that the oil is well and evenly distributed. Regular oiling guarantees good cutting performance over a long period and thus a long service life. - During periods of non-use, the thinning head can be used as a protective cover for the trimming head.
